Whilst many vessels are not ideal for screenshots you can do a High Resolution Screenshot from further out with Alt+F10 (Solo/Private modes only) and then edit the image to crop out the canopy.

You should be able to get a very nice image at your natural resolution by cropping/resizing a High Res image, even with a restrictive canopy.

Whilst many vessels are not ideal for screenshots you can do a High Resolution Screenshot from further out with Alt+F10 (Solo/Private modes only) and then edit the image to crop out the canopy.

You should be able to get a very nice image at your natural resolution by cropping/resizing a High Res image, even with a restrictive canopy.
Unfortunately, the sky doesn't scale. If you do a high resolution screenshot and then crop out the view, it's gonna be pixelated, since it's simply getting upscaled for the high-res screenshot.

Only actual objects render at the high resolution (ships, stations, planets, etc.)
